The fourth annual Carpe Diem Fishing Derby took place today at the Rosewood Nature Study Area on Saturday.

The first 160 children received free fishing poles in a partnership with Scheels.

There were prizes for the most carp caught in both adult and children's categories, as well as trophies for the longest, heaviest, and shortest carp.

The money raised from the event helps fund habitat restoration, community programs, and environmental education at the Rosewood Nature Study Area.
